Steelers36 Posted November 27, 2021 #54 Share Posted November 27, 2021 14 hours ago, Steelers36 said: It depends if the new pricing is under the same promo and fare code as the original booking. If it has not changed, then a re-fare works. Let's say you booked on the first day of the current Cyber Sale and then you saw a $100 drop today. You just re-fare. Although ... some TA's seem to have some magic and with supervisor intervention can get a new fare code updated into and existing booking and re-fare and keep the original. That preserves a FCD deposit that may have since expired (although Princess can/will extend). It preserves other items such as S/H OBC, other ordered items, applied monies, etc. It may depend on the situation, but I have real-world example of one TA doing a cancel/re-book and another at same agency doing a re-fare (with Princess intervention) on separate bookings for the exact same voyage with same cabin category and same prior fare code. Go figure. Note that if a cancel/re-book is being done, make sure the FCD's have not expired - and if so, have them extended first. Otherwise, they disappear and are triggered for refund the same evening. (I just rescued two on Friday whereas two others had been restored with a new date. Just a bad fluke I guess, but I spotted the problem in time). 1 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
